Craig named director of Southwest Indiana Area Health Education Center
Jennifer L. Craig is the new director of the Southwest Indiana Area Health Education Center (SWI-AHEC). The center, one of six in Indiana, works to provide an adequate and diverse healthcare workforce for the future. Craig served as program development specialist for SWI-AHEC since January 2008. Earlier she was an assistant in Safety and Risk Management for Deaconess Hospital.
